As technological advances continue to develop, the future of land-based casinos is uncertain. Many industry experts are predicting that land-based casinos will soon become obsolete in favor of online and mobile gaming experiences. While this may be true, there are still many opportunities for land-based casinos to remain relevant and provide a unique experience that cannot be found anywhere else.
One way that land-based casinos can stay competitive with the digital world is by providing a more immersive and personalized experience for their customers. They can achieve this through virtual reality (VR) technology, which allows customers to feel like they are really inside the casino environment. VR technology also has the potential to allow players to interact with each other, as well as with dealers, in an even more realistic manner than ever before. This could open up a whole new range of possibilities when it comes to gaming experiences at land-based casinos.
Another area where land-based casinos can gain an advantage is through customer service. Casinos need to focus on creating positive customer experiences that make people want to come back again and again. This means providing friendly staff members as well as entertaining activities such as live entertainment or interactive games. If customers have a good time while visiting the casino, they’re sure to return in the future – something that online gambling sites simply cannot offer.
Land-based casinos must also pay attention to trends in order to keep up with changing customer demands and expectations. For example, some casinos are now offering sports betting services due to its popularity among younger generations. This type of innovation keeps customers engaged and interested in what’s going on at the casino, instead of simply playing traditional casino games all night long.
The future of land-based casinos is still uncertain but there are plenty of ways for them to remain relevant in today’s digital age. By investing in modern technologies such as virtual reality (VR), providing excellent customer service, and staying ahead of industry trends, these establishments can ensure they remain popular among gamblers for years to come.
